Path to J.E.N.: Justice, Empathy, and Never Alone

Path to J.E.N. was created from a simple but urgent belief — that justice should not be a privilege. Behind every policy, every barrier, and every overlooked life is a person trying to survive with dignity. J.E.N. exists to make that reality visible and to give it voice.

At its core, Path to J.E.N. represents three pillars: Justice, Empathy, and Never Alone. Justice — not as punishment, but as fairness and access. Empathy — not as softness, but as awareness and accountability. And Never Alone — the reminder that none of us should have to navigate hardship in isolation.

J.E.N. was built to bridge the gap between intention and action. It’s a space where systemic issues meet human stories, where advocacy meets education, and where community replaces silence. The work begins by acknowledging that most people aren’t seeking special treatment — they’re just seeking the chance to live freely and without fear.

Through storytelling, shared experiences, and informed conversation, Path to J.E.N. redefines what it means to care — not as charity, but as collective responsibility. The goal isn’t to fix people; it’s to fix systems that were never designed to protect them in the first place.
